Symbian announces the death of the PC

http://news.com.com/Symbian+forecasts+the+death+of+the+PC/2100-1039_3-6126565.html?tag=nefd.top

Symbian’s head of propositions, John Forsyth, argued that “in five years’ time you’ll wonder why you need a PC at all.”

Speaking to ZDNet UK at the show, Forsyth said that “phones are beginning to eat into the space” that laptops were designed for.

“It will be a great relief to be liberated from the laptop,” he added, citing poor laptop battery performance as a key reason.[/url]
